Read MoreFree gold in quartz veins comes in all sizes, with a full range of gold particles from obvious stuff easily visible to the eye down to gold that can barely be seen with a magnifying glass. The coarser stuff can be found with a metal detector, while the smaller sized gold requires that the rock be crushed and the resulting powder panned.

Read MoreGold in quartz is one of the most collectable forms of natural gold. Unlike gold dust and nuggets, gold bearing quartz is still encased in the quartz rock, creating a natural high contrast display of beautiful gold with white quartz. Mineral collectors will gladly pay many times the gold value for certain specimens.

Read MorePanning was the oldest and simplest way to separate gold from surrounding rock. It was the most basic method to obtain placer gold. The basic procedure was to place some gold-bearing materials, such as river gravel, into a shallow pan, add some water, and then carefully swirl the mixture around so the water and light material spilled over the side.

Read MoreApr 24, 2017· Gold is an almost non-reactive metal, but halogens — chlorine, bromine, fluorine and iodine — can dissolve it. Chlorine is the cheapest and lightest product that can achieve this. Bleach is the chemical compound sodium hypochlorite. When combined with hydrochloric acid, the mixture produces chlorine that dissolves gold from gold ore.
